Free use under Pixabay matters, but so does comprehending the license correctly

 

 


Among the most essential useful information for anybody finding Chill Your Music is that tracks on Pixabay are publicly significant as free for usage under the Pixabay Content License. Pixabay's own license summary says users may use content for free, do not have to attribute the author, and may modify or adapt the material into new works. At the same time, Pixabay likewise notes clear constraints, consisting of that users can not merely redistribute the content on a standalone basis and can not utilize trademarked material in prohibited business methods. That indicates the music can be extremely helpful, but the license still is worthy of to be read and respected.

 

 


That point is worth making because people often look for terms like chill your music free music, chill your music stock music, or even chill your music creative commons. The precise public framing here is Pixabay license use, not a generic presumption that every "complimentary" track works without conditions. Still, for developers, the takeaway is extremely favorable: Chill Your Music is publicly offered in a manner that makes it really available for video, social, presentation, and material workflows, specifically for individuals who require usable royalty totally free music without a complex barrier to entry.
